Abstract
An integrated computer, scanner, and printer has elements of all three in a single enclosure with a single CPU performing all of the control tasks for the three, usually separate, devices. The three functions also share memory space, and control circuitry for the scanning and printing operations are interfaced directly to the system bus of the computer. Control routines in a preferred embodiment are integrated into a single system BIOS. In embodiments of the invention, a light source, such as a laser source, used for electrostatically writing images on a drum for printing, is diverted and also used for scanning operations. In another alternative embodiment, a device-driver-software transparent extended enhanced parallel port is provided for expansion of the bus into an external copy of the internal bus, such that expansion ports may be transparently provided in an external docking box.

1. An image-enhanced computer system comprising:
-
a system enclosure; a fixed point light source; a first mirror continuously rotatable for laterally scattering a light beam directed along a first light path from the light source, along a second light path within a fixed width; a modulator connected to the point light source and adapted for modulating the light source on and off according to an input signal; an electrostatic printer portion within the system enclosure including an organic photoconducting cartridge (OPC), a document handling system, and a fuser; scanner elements within the system enclosure including a light-intensity detector and a document support surface; a second mirror adapted to be moved into and out of the second path; a digital storage system; and a computer portion within the system enclosure, the computer portion comprising a CPU for operating the overall system, including the modulator and the second mirror, a system memory, a video adapter circuit coupled to an output port for a video monitor, a keyboard controller coupled to a keyboard port, a scanner drive and interface circuit, a printer drive and interface circuit, and a computer bus connecting the digital elements of the computer portion; wherein stored images are printed by driving the modulator to modulate the light source in an image pattern retrieved from the storage system by the computer portion, and positioning the second mirror outside the second path, such that a modulated, laterally-scanned light beam is directed on the OPC, and wherein scanning is accomplished by modulating the light source in at a fixed frequency, positioning the second mirror in the second light path such that the modulated, laterally-scanned light beam is diverted to the document support surface and the light-intensity detector, the light intensity detector producing a scanned image stored in the digital storage system. - View Dependent Claims (2, 3, 4, 5, 6, 7)

8. An image-enhanced computer system comprising:
-
a system enclosure; an electrostatic printer portion within the system enclosure including an LED bar, an organic photoconducting cartridge (OPC), a document handling system, and a fuser, wherein light from the LED bar is directed on the OPC; a scanning system within the system enclosure including a light-intensity detector and a scanning support surface for a scanned document; a rotatable mirror; and a computer portion within the system enclosure, the computer portion comprising a CPU for operating the computer portion, the scanning system and the electrostatic printer, a system memory, a video adapter circuit coupled to an output port for a video monitor, a keyboard controller coupled to a keyboard port, a scanner drive and interface circuit, a printer drive and interface circuit, and a computer bus connecting the digital elements of the computer portion; wherein for printing purposes the LED light bar, modulated by a digital data stream from the computer portion, writes an image on the OPC, and wherein for the purpose of scanning the LED light bar is rotated such that light from the light bar is directed on the deflection apparatus, deflecting light from the light bar to the scanning support surface and the light intensity detector, the light intensity detector providing a digital data stream to the computer portion to be saved as a scanned image. - View Dependent Claims (9, 10, 11, 12, 13, 14)
